On Tue, Jan 19, 2021 at 09:31:22AM +0100, Juan José Santamaría Flecha wrote:
> The scripts assume that the 'msvc' folder is three levels deep,
> 'src/tools/msvc'. If you respect that, you can build with the 'cl /help'
> patch. Please find attached the patch for so.
So, I have been playing with subst and some virtual drives, and this
allows to run builds if for example pointing to the top of a git repo,
which is fancy.
Requiring at least three repository levels is something that we are
going to need anyway as a build requires a full access to the tree,
but I really see no reason to help users with such configurations as
that's basically free for us to do so. I can see the difference of
output between cl /? and /help for virtual drives, and that's really
surprising, but I see no reason to not apply this patch as this breaks
nothing and /help is an official option.
If there are no objections, I am planning to apply this patch to
HEAD.
